Struct google_api_proto::google::cloud::dataqna::v1alpha::DebugFlags
source · pub struct DebugFlags {
pub include_va_query: bool,
pub include_nested_va_query: bool,
pub include_human_interpretation: bool,
pub include_aqua_debug_response: bool,
pub time_override: i64,
pub is_internal_google_user: bool,
pub ignore_cache: bool,
pub include_search_entities_rpc: bool,
pub include_list_column_annotations_rpc: bool,
pub include_virtual_analyst_entities: bool,
pub include_table_list: bool,
pub include_domain_list: bool,
}
Expand description
Configuriation of debug flags.
Fields§
§include_va_query: bool
Whether to include the original VAQuery.
include_nested_va_query: bool
Whether to include the original nested VAQuery.
include_human_interpretation: bool
Whether to include the original human interpretation strings generated by Analyza.
include_aqua_debug_response: bool
Whether to include the Aqua debug response.
time_override: i64
The time in milliseconds from Unix epoch to be used to process the query. This is useful for testing the queries at different time period. If not set or time_override <= 0, then the current time is used.
is_internal_google_user: bool
Set to true if request is initiated by an internal Google user.
ignore_cache: bool
Determines whether cache needs to be ignored. If set to true, cache won’t be queried and updated.
include_search_entities_rpc: bool
Whether to include the request/response pair from the call to the EntityIndex for SearchEntities.
include_list_column_annotations_rpc: bool
Whether to include the request/response pair from the call to the Annotations service for ListColumnAnnotations.
include_virtual_analyst_entities: bool
Whether to include the entity list passed to Analyza.
include_table_list: bool
Whether to include the table list.
include_domain_list: bool
Whether to include the domain list.
Trait Implementations§
source§impl Clone for DebugFlags
impl Clone for DebugFlags
source§fn clone(&self) -> DebugFlags
fn clone(&self) -> DebugFlags
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
source
. Read moresource§impl Debug for DebugFlags
impl Debug for DebugFlags
source§impl Default for DebugFlags
impl Default for DebugFlags
source§impl Message for DebugFlags
impl Message for DebugFlags
source§fn encoded_len(&self) -> usize
fn encoded_len(&self) -> usize
source§fn encode(&self, buf: &mut impl BufMut) -> Result<(), EncodeError>where
Self: Sized,
fn encode(&self, buf: &mut impl BufMut) -> Result<(), EncodeError>where
Self: Sized,
source§fn encode_to_vec(&self) -> Vec<u8>where
Self: Sized,
fn encode_to_vec(&self) -> Vec<u8>where
Self: Sized,
source§fn encode_length_delimited(
&self,
buf: &mut impl BufMut,
) -> Result<(), EncodeError>where
Self: Sized,
fn encode_length_delimited(
&self,
buf: &mut impl BufMut,
) -> Result<(), EncodeError>where
Self: Sized,
source§fn encode_length_delimited_to_vec(&self) -> Vec<u8>where
Self: Sized,
fn encode_length_delimited_to_vec(&self) -> Vec<u8>where
Self: Sized,
source§fn decode(buf: impl Buf) -> Result<Self, DecodeError>where
Self: Default,
fn decode(buf: impl Buf) -> Result<Self, DecodeError>where
Self: Default,
source§fn decode_length_delimited(buf: impl Buf) -> Result<Self, DecodeError>where
Self: Default,
fn decode_length_delimited(buf: impl Buf) -> Result<Self, DecodeError>where
Self: Default,
source§fn merge(&mut self, buf: impl Buf) -> Result<(), DecodeError>where
Self: Sized,
fn merge(&mut self, buf: impl Buf) -> Result<(), DecodeError>where
Self: Sized,
self
. Read moresource§fn merge_length_delimited(&mut self, buf: impl Buf) -> Result<(), DecodeError>where
Self: Sized,
fn merge_length_delimited(&mut self, buf: impl Buf) -> Result<(), DecodeError>where
Self: Sized,
self
.source§impl PartialEq for DebugFlags
impl PartialEq for DebugFlags
source§fn eq(&self, other: &DebugFlags) -> bool
fn eq(&self, other: &DebugFlags) -> bool
self
and other
values to be equal, and is used
by ==
.impl Copy for DebugFlags
impl StructuralPartialEq for DebugFlags
Auto Trait Implementations§
impl Freeze for DebugFlags
impl RefUnwindSafe for DebugFlags
impl Send for DebugFlags
impl Sync for DebugFlags
impl Unpin for DebugFlags
impl UnwindSafe for DebugFlags
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
§impl<T> Instrument for T
impl<T> Instrument for T
§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
source§impl<T> IntoRequest<T> for T
impl<T> IntoRequest<T> for T
source§fn into_request(self) -> Request<T>
fn into_request(self) -> Request<T>
T
in a tonic::Request